At Founders Classical Academies we promote a two thousand year old liberal arts and sciencestradition. Our school is classical but it is also in a manner of speaking cutting edge. In fact we promote the somewhat countercultural notion that students are made for and should beeducated for much more than jobs and careers. We view students for who and what they aredignified human beings endowed with natural rights and gifts. With this in mind we have atremendous responsibility to help parents cultivate students and their gifts so they can live good and happy lives in a state of liberty.
